编程语言
首页 > 编程语言> > 08).C#_分部方法

08).C#_分部方法

作者:互联网

分部方法是声明在分部类中不同部分的方法.分部方法的不同部分可以声明在不同的分部类中,也可以声明在同一个类中.分部方法的两个部分如下.
1).定义分部方法声明.
给出签名和返回类型.
声明的实现部分只是一个分号.
2).实现分部方法声明.
给出签名和返回类型.
是以正常形式的语句块实现.
关于分部方法需要了解的重要内容如下.
定义声明和实现声明的签名和返回类型必须匹配.签名和返回类型有如下特征.
返回类型必须是void.
签名不能包括访问修饰符,这使分部方法是隐式私有的.
参数列表不能包含out参数.
在定义声明和实现声明中都必须包含上下文关键字partial,直接放在关键字void之前.
3).可以有定义部分而没有实现部分.在这种情况下,编译器把方法的声明以及方法内部任何对方法的调用都移除.不能只有分部方法的实现部分而没有定义部分.

标签:部分,定义,C#,方法,08,签名,分部,声明
来源: https://www.cnblogs.com/linchenjian/p/11434939.html